November 7th
Day of the Dead - Ultimate Edition

Day of the Dead*displays plenty of guts, as FX Maestro Tom Savini really comes of age with an amazing splatter platter of sliding guts, faceless zombie freaks, and provocative new makeups delivered with a chunk-blowing gusto deserving of the highest praise." - Chas Balun,*Beyond Horror Holocaust*In horror maestro, George A Romero's gruesome follow-up to the acclaimed*Dawn of the Deadthe flesh-eating undead have wiped out every last vestige of the civilized world and now outnumber the living 40,000-to-one! Hidden deep within a fortified underground missile silo an isolated and increasingly unstable ragtag group of scientists and soldiers continue to work to find a cure for this unstoppable plague. Tensions soon escalate between a maniacal bloodthirsty military leader and a borderline mad scientist, sparking a climactic assault on the bunker by thousands of zombies... one final battle for humanity's survival. Named by Romero as his favourite "dead" movie,*Day of the Deadshowcases his tight, taut direction and unleashes a cavalcade of non-stop zombie carnage courtesy of gore wizard, Tom Savini.

EXTRA FEATURES

- AUDIO COMMENTARY WITH GEORGE A. ROMERO, TOM SAVINI, CLETUS ANDERSON AND LORI CARDILLE

- AUDIO COMMENTARY WITH GREG NICOTERO, HOWARD BERGER, EVERETT BURRELL AND MIKE DEAK

- WORLD’S END: THE LEGACY OF DAY OF THE DEAD

- BEHIND THE SCENES: ON-SET

- BEHIND THE SCENES: TOM SAVINI

- INTERVIEW WITH GEORGE A. ROMERO AT MIFF 200

- THEATRICAL TRAILERS

- TV SPOTS

- GATEWAY COMMERCE CENTRE PROMO VIDEO

- THE MANY DAYS OF THE DEAD

- JOE OF THE DEAD

- REFLECTIONS ON THE LIVING DEAD

- TRAVELOGUE OF THE DEAD

From the Facebook page

"*ANNOUNCEMENT*

This May, journey into a mystical time and place as Umbrella Entertainment is proud to announce the 1983 sci-fi fantasy classic, KRULL, coming to Blu-ray and DVD.

Follow Prince Colwyn (Ken Marshall, Star Trek: Deep Space Nine) as he sets out to rescue his young bride, Lyssa (Lysette Anthony, Look Who's Talking Now) who is held captive by the omnipotent Beast. In order to oppose the Beast and his minions, the Prince must first recover the legendary Glaive, a flying blade capable of phenomenal powers.

Also starring Freddie Jones (Dune), Francesca Annis (The Libertine) and Liam Neeson (The Dark Knight Rises) in one of his earliest screen roles; Umbrella Entertainment’s Blu-ray edition of KRULL is from an all-new master and presented in its original aspect ratio of 2.35:1 alongside two commentary tracks and array of other extras sure to please die-hard fans."
